About Northeast Ohio VA Healthcare System New Philidelphia CBOC
Northeast Ohio VA Healthcare System is a Substance Use Treatment in New Philadelphia, OH. Levels of care include Outpatient Program and Intensive Outpatient (IOP).
Northeast Ohio VA Healthcare System is a Substance Use Treatment in New Philadelphia, OH. The facility offers Outpatient Program and Intensive Outpatient (IOP).
Programs address Trauma / PTSD and Co-Occurring Disorders / Dual Diagnosis.
Services are available to Veterans, Pregnant Women, Seniors / Older Adults, Men, Women, and Deaf / Hard Of Hearing.
Accepted payment options include Medicaid, Medicare, Private Insurance, TRICARE, Self-Pay / Cash, and Financial Assistance. Accreditation: Joint Commission (JCAHO).
